ISOC Fellowship invite - IPv6 Deployment, Measurement, and Impact Analysis
https://pulse.internetsociety.org/blog/announcing-2025-pulse-research-fellow... We are seeking research proposals on IPv6 <https://pulse.internetsociety.org/glossary#ipv6> deployment, measurement, and impact analysis. As part of our commitment to advancing an open, globally connected, secure, and trustworthy Internet, we invite researchers to contribute empirical insights that can drive IPv6 adoption and inform policy, operational, and technical decisions. We encourage proposals that explore topics including, but not limited to: - Global and Regional IPv6 Adoption Trends - IPv6 Performance, Resilience, and Security - Economic and Policy Implications of IPv6 Deployment - Measuring IPv6 End-User Experience Who Should Apply? We welcome proposals from: - Researchers and academics focusing on Internet measurement, networking, and policy - Industry professionals (for example, ISPs, cloud providers, CDN <https://pulse.internetsociety.org/glossary#cdn> operators) with practical IPv6 deployment insights - Graduate students and early-career researchers interested in IPv6 adoption and measurement.
